TheSiegerland is a region ofGermany covering the old district ofSiegen (now part of the district ofSiegen-Wittgenstein inNorth Rhine-Westphalia) and the upper part of the district ofAltenkirchen, belonging to theRhineland-Palatinate adjoining it to the west.

Geologically, the Siegerland belongs to theRhenish Massif (Rheinisches Schiefergebirge,Rhenish Slate Mountains). The point of highest elevation is theRiemen, at 678 metres above sea level. The riverSieg, a right tributary of the riverRhine, has its source in the town ofNetphen in theRothaar Mountains.

The region around thecity ofSiegen is centered in the middle ofGermany. It includes the municipalities ofHilchenbach,Netphen,Kreuztal,Freudenberg andSiegen, and the communities ofWilnsdorf,Burbach andNeunkirchen, all in North Rhine-Westphalia, and in the Rhineland-Palatinate the municipalities ofKirchen,Herdorf andBetzdorf, with the community ofDaaden. The population is approximately 300,000.[citation needed]

The region also has a dialectSiegerländisch which is spoken by many of its inhabitants.[1]
